Enable job alerts via email!

Data Engineer

Old Mutual Insure Limited

Johannesburg

On-site

ZAR 600,000 - 850,000

Full time

Today
Be an early applicant

Job summary

A leading financial services organization in Johannesburg is seeking a Data Engineer. This role involves designing and maintaining data pipelines in Databricks, enhancing reporting capabilities, and applying data modeling best practices. Candidates should have a degree in a relevant field and at least 3 years of data engineering experience. Familiarity with cloud platforms like Azure or AWS is essential. Join us and contribute to our commitment to creating positive futures.

Qualifications

  • At least 3 years of data engineering experience.
  • Familiarity with cloud platforms like Databricks, Azure, AWS, or GCP.
  • Knowledge of distributed data processing languages like PySpark.

Responsibilities

  • Design, build, and maintain data pipelines in Databricks.
  • Redesign pipelines for improved efficiency and support for reporting needs.
  • Collaborate with teams across various departments to ensure data quality.

Skills

SQL
Python
Data Modeling
ETL Design
Action Planning
Database Administration
Data Management
Communication

Education

Degree in Computer Science or related field
NQF Level 7 - Degree or equivalent

Tools

Databricks
Azure
AWS
GCP
Git
Terraform
PySpark

Job description

Old Mutual is a firm believer in the African opportunity, and our diverse talent reflects this.

Job Description

OMI - iWYZE is seeking a Data Engineer responsible for designing, building, and maintaining data infrastructure supporting storage, processing, and retrieval. The role involves managing data pipelines in Databricks to ensure efficient job execution for timely reporting to business units. The Data Engineer will also redesign pipelines and apply data modeling best practices to enhance reporting capabilities.

Let's Write Africa's Story Together!

Old Mutual is committed to the African opportunity, with a diverse talent pool reflecting this belief.

Responsibilities
  • Design, build, and maintain data pipelines in Databricks.
  • Redesign pipelines for improved efficiency and support for reporting needs.
  • Apply data modeling best practices, including Kimball methods like the Star Schema.
  • Collaborate with teams across Analytics, Distribution, Underwriting, Actuarial, Claims, Finance, HR, IT, and others.
  • Ensure data quality and integrity across platforms.
  • Implement and manage version control and CI/CD pipelines using Git, Terraform, etc.
  • Support migration of scripts to Databricks, including SAS scripts.
Qualifications
  • Matric and a degree in Computer Science, Business Informatics, Mathematics, Statistics, Physics, or Engineering.
  • At least 3 years of data engineering experience.
  • Familiarity with cloud platforms like Databricks, Azure, AWS, or GCP.
  • Proficiency in SQL and Python.
  • Experience with data modeling and ETL design, especially Kimball methods.
  • Knowledge of distributed data processing languages like PySpark.
  • Experience with version control and infrastructure-as-code tools.
  • Strong problem-solving skills and ability to work across teams.
Skills and Competencies

Action Planning, Business Requirements Analysis, Database Administration, Data Management, Data Modeling, IT Architecture, Communication, Innovation, Results-Driven, Accountability, Complexity Management, Work Process Optimization.

Education

NQF Level 7 - Degree, Advance Diploma, or Postgraduate Certificate or equivalent.

Closing Date

15 August 2025, 23:59

The appointment will be made in line with the Employment Equity Plan of Old Mutual South Africa and the specific business unit.

About Us

Old Mutual is a leading African financial services organization offering a range of solutions across 14 countries, including Life and Savings, Property and Casualty, Asset Management, and Banking and Lending. We are committed to creating positive futures every day, believing that great customer experiences start with great employee experiences.

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.